  • Note:
    Possibility came in 1710 with group from England. 1708 had been a very hard year in the Palatine. It was overcrowded and it was so cold birds fell out of the sky frozen, wine froze in casks. Thousands migrated to England and camped out as there was no place for them. When British subjects began attacking the camps they were sent to the colonies. About 3200 were taken to New York in 1710.     The IGI lists in the mormon family library show Eichenberger with names
    of Martin, Peter and Henry coming from Reinach, Argau, Switzerland. In information back to 1699 this individual is not shown. Therefore it is assumed he migrated to the Palatine before that time. Could have been among the Mennonites banished from Switzerland in the 1600's. The term Reformed for religion is rather generic and could also have been used if there was fear of persecution as a Mennonite. Peter in 1752 was baptized as a Dunker which was assumed to be an offshoot of the Mennonites. The name
    Dorn and Groff (Peter's wife) also comes from Switzerland (Thurgau and Zurich respectively).
